Bitcoin Stalls Near $73K as US-Iran Talks Collapse, Markets Hold Their Breath
By Jamie Redman
Bitcoin is trading at $71,587 with a $1.43 trillion market cap and $28.39 billion in 24-hour volume, after stalling near $73,000 following the collapse of US-Iran talks as disclosed by US Vice President JD Vance. The price moved within an intraday range of $71,484 to $73,720 amid heightened market uncertainty. Traders are holding their breath as geopolitical tensions impact crypto markets.
